Correlated ESR, PL and TL studies on Sr5(PO4)3Cl:Eu thermoluminescence dosimetry phosphor

Abstract:Electron spin resonance (ESR), thermoluminescence and photoluminescence studies in Eu2+ activated Sr5(PO4)3Cl phosphor are reported in this paper. The Sr5(PO4)3Cl:Eu2+ phosphor is twice as sensitive as the conventional CaSO4:Dy phosphor used in thermoluminescence dosimetry of ionizing radiations. It has a linear response, simple glow curve, emission peaking at 456 nm. The defect centers formed in the Sr5(PO4)3Cl:Eu2+phosphor are studied by using the technique of ESR. A dominant TL glow peak at 430 K with a smaller shoulder at 410 K is observed in the phosphor. ESR studies indicate the presence at three centers at room temperature. Step annealing measurements show a connection between one of the centers and the dominant glow peak at 430 K. The 430 K TL peak is well correlated with center I, which is tentatively identified as (PO4)2− radical.
